To pair the Logik LPRES23 Remote Control with your TV, press and hold the 'Setup' button until the LED indicator blinks twice. Enter the code for your TV brand from the manual. The LED should blink twice again to confirm the code was accepted.
First, check the batteries and replace them if necessary. Ensure that there are no obstructions between the remote and the TV and that you are within the effective range. If the issue persists, try resetting the remote by removing the batteries and pressing all the buttons twice.
To reset the remote control, remove the batteries, press and hold the 'Power' button for 10 seconds, and then reinsert the batteries. This will restore the remote to its factory settings.
Yes, the remote can be programmed to control multiple devices by using the 'Device' button. Follow the same pairing process for each device, entering the corresponding code for each one.
The range of the Logik LPRES23 Remote Control is approximately 10 meters (33 feet). Ensure there are no obstructions for optimal performance.
To replace the batteries, slide the battery cover off the back of the remote, remove the old batteries, and insert new ones, ensuring the positive and negative terminals match the markings inside the compartment.
A continuously flashing LED indicator can indicate low battery power. Replace the batteries with new ones to resolve the issue.
The Logik LPRES23 Remote Control is compatible with most major TV brands. Refer to the code list in the manual to find the appropriate code for your TV brand.
To check if the remote is sending an IR signal, point the remote at a digital camera or smartphone camera and press a button on the remote. If you see a light in the camera viewfinder, the remote is working.
If the buttons are sticking, gently clean around the buttons with a soft cloth slightly dampened with water or a mild detergent. Avoid using excessive moisture.
